Latest Patents

Among his latest innovations is a patent for a semiconductor device and method for lowering Miller capacitance for high-speed microprocessors. This method intricately involves the formation of a gate dielectric above a substrate surface and the creation of a doped-poly gate structure. Notably, it includes forming a dopant-depleted-poly region adjacent to the gate dielectric, which aims to improve microprocessor efficiency.

Another recent patent focuses on channel isolation using dielectric isolation structures. This method details processes such as forming a gate dielectric above a substrate layer and constructing a gate conductor above it, alongside incorporating dielectric isolation structures in the substrate to enhance device performance.
